South Kensington Other Local Services - Computer South Kensington, London

Prime Time Video London

Prime Time Video

Other Local Services in London - South Kensington
58 Old Brompton Road, South Kensington, London, SW7 3DY Tags: computer, console games, dvds, refreshments, snacks, video library

0 Reviews
Prime Time Video London

Prime Time Video

Other Local Services in London - South Kensington
115 Gloucester Road, South Kensington, London, SW7 4ST Tags: computer, console games, dvds, refreshments, snacks, video library

0 Reviews
Found 2 businesses. Now showing 1 to 2. 1